About

Auto Repair Shop
At Hawthorne Auto Clinic in Portland, OR, our mission is to provide quality customer service and quality auto repair service. Our qualified technicians will fix your vehicle right the first time and on time. We specialize in hybrids/electric vehicles as well as both Japanese imports and domestic makes. Our wide range of auto repair maintenance and services are sure to suit your needs from regular oil changes to complex engine repairs.

    My spouse and I been taking our two cars here for years and have nothing but rave reviews for the amazing and thorough mechanics here. They get the cars in within a week or two, provide detailed reports and call to follow up. They ask before doing all repairs and give you advice if you need it or want it. Everyone there is EXTREMELY HONEST and NOT PUSHY at all!! The front desk staff are almost (or equally) as knowledgeable about cars as the mechanics - shout out to Kelly and Natalie 😇😇 Also love that the shop is very Lgbtq-friendly and Woman-owned. We moved out of the area and sold our cars, but otherwise have loved every interaction we've had here! If I could give 10 stars I would 😊😊😊

    Very friendly and efficient for a DEQ Emissions test. If you call ahead they can find a time for you to stop by Tuesday to Thursday and it only takes 10-15 minutes, costs $20

    10/10 would reccomend! Our car has lots of unique issues from being rebuilt and old, we are very happy with the quality and clarity of service we've gotten through this clinic. The online invoice is a slight learning curve coming from paper based mechanics but it is detailed and helpful at every stage of the repair and payment. They tackled our mystery problems thoughtfully and explained the diagnostics in a way that was easy to understand, we will definitely be back for advanced diagnostics and repairs in the future!

    Front desk people are very nice and friendly. I had a truck overheat and brought it in on a tow, day of after calling them to confirm a spot to get it looked at and worked on two days after dropping it there. It sat for three days and then I got a call saying they pressure tested the engine and tightened the radiator hose and added 1/2 gallon of coolant. They said they didn't have the time to take it on the freeway to reproduce the overheating, but drove it around the block and found nothing wrong. Well the coolant was full in the reservoir when I got it towed in and I had the upper radiator hose replaced 2 weeks earlier and they said it was leaking. I was then sold a brake fluid flush (obviously so they made some money off me before pushing me out of the shop) which I got because you are supposed to trust a mechanic in your local community. After getting my vehicle back and spending $360+ for them driving it around the block and pressure testing the engine with a brake fluid flush and finding nothing wrong with the truck I drove it the next day and it overheated again..... I had to tow it to another shop which had it figured out in 45min. The thermostat was bad, the lower radiator hose was ballooned and leaking and when I asked if it appeared if my brake fluid was recently flushed they said it did not look like it. So I basically went to Hawthorne Auto clinic and spent around $360 for an engine pressure test and 1 hose clamped tightened and a magical 1/2 gallon of coolant... And was without a vehicle for 4 days. It seems mechanic shops these days will tell you they can look at your vehicle and work on it, but if they get another vehicle in that will make them more money they will push yours out without being fixed and prioritize the vehicles that can make them more money. Unfortunately I cannot recommend this place anymore. My family has been using them on and off for many years and this time it felt pretty bad. I feel like I paid $360+ for literally nothing but a pressure test on the engine and 1 hose clamp tightened and 1/2 gallon of coolant. Seems a bit steep to me, not to mention it didn't fix a thing and the brake fluid flush was highly debated by my other mechanic who I also used for 20+ years.
